  • Page 9: Section 1 System Overview

    • Attitude Hold (ATT) — Attitude Hold Mode (ATT) is the lowest functional mode of the GFC 600H system. When in ATT, the system moves the primary flight controls to maintain a pitch and roll attitude set by the pilot. ATT can be used throughout the entire flight envelope.

  • Page 11: Gmc 605H Mode Controller

    System Overview GMC 605H MODE CONTROLLER The panel-mounted GMC 605H serves as the primary user interface for the GFC 600H. The GMC provides mode selection buttons and a wheel for convenient adjustment of the Upper Mode vertical references. A backlit monochrome NVIS (night vision) friendly LCD displays active and armed modes, reference values, alerts, and messages.
  • Page 12: Attitude And Air Data Sensors

    GFS 83 (Direct Drive) ATTITUDE AND AIR DATA SENSORS The GFC 600H system uses a minimum of two attitude sources and one air data source. The GMC 605H provides one attitude solution which is used to monitor the primary attitude solution provided by a GSU 75H ADAHRS sensor.
  • Page 13 Computer for determination of OAT and true airspeed. GSU 75H A Garmin GPS is required as an aiding source for the GMC 605H and GSU 75H ADAHRS and for GPS based modes including Groundspeed Hold and GPS navigation. COLLECTIVE POSITION SENSOR The GFC 600H collective position sensor provides collective position to the GFC 600H to improve FCS performance.

  • Page 21: Section 2 Helicopter Flight Control System

    Supplements for additional details regarding required checks. Any discrepancies must be resolved before flight. Upon power-up the GFC 600H will automatically perform a Pre-Flight Test (PFT) to check internal GMC 605H functions, interfaces, and servo status. While the test is in progress the GMC displays the message PFT.

  • Page 44: Overspeed Protection

    HFCS airspeed. The maximum HFCS airspeed is 10 knots below the current computed Vne as determined by altitude and temperature. Garmin GFC 600H Pilot’s Guide for Bell 505 190-02775-00 Rev. A...
  • Page 45: Low Speed Protection

    The GFC 600H system computes the current Vne based on CAUTION: altitude and/or temperature. The GFC 600H does not adjust Vne based on aircraft weight, configuration, or operation. It is the pilot’s responsibility to know the current applicable Vne for the rotorcraft and operate within the Vne limit regardless of FCS mode of operation.

  • Page 55: Section 5 Terms & Conventions

    GMC 605H equipment also houses 1 of 2 attitude solutions used in the flight control system. Garmin Force-Trim Servo. This is a “smart” servo that is installed in parallel with the helicopter primary flight controls. Parallel GFS 83 means that the servo is attached to the existing controls such than when these servos move, the pedals and cyclic move with them.
